SO BACK ON THE SUBJECT OF ARCADE CABINETS

yeah, looks like a pretty good start.  Any idea on color scheme/art/control panel layout?  You could totally do an awesome retro atari 2600 theme, yellow/orange bars are always a classic in my book.  don't know what the husband is into, but you can also get a lot of art suggestions/comments/etc. in the art forum.  Just remember, 4-player cp layout isn't the best idea generally unless you have a constant demand for 4 players, othersie the other 2 players are rarely used.  A 2-player layout w/ trackball/spinner/etc. as long as its not a frankenpanel is the best bet usually.
-keep the pics updated, and maybe switch hosting services, geocities craps out after like 10mb of pictures is d/l, which happens pretty fast due to fullsize jpgs.  (you might consider making smaller thumbnails)

It's not entirely a male hobby.  I doubt that half the people on here are women, due to the nature of the hobby, but I also know that atari2600chick isn't the only one.  Same thing with RGVAC and KLOV.   How do I know this?  

I'm a girl, and have posted at all three of those places.  Granted, I'm not very active in the posting, as I tend to read more and talk less, especially when I don't have anything to add to the subject, or my viewpoint has already been brought up, but we're around.  

My roommate is also quite into it, though she's far more into the playing than the building/repairing - not that she hasn't worked on them as well, but I get more out of the fixing than she does.  She has more game playing background than I do, but I have the electrical and mechanical experience.

It's not purely MAME either, though it initially started out that way, the MAME machine is fully operational, but undecorated as most of my time is getting the rest of the games fixed up.  Only one of our games has come to us fully working.  Everything else has been fixed by girls.

Primarily a male hobby?  Sure.  Solely?  Hardly.
